Cutover to increase efficiency of network operations

The scope of work for the fiber optic upgrade project involves a two-phase approach: disconnecting existing fiber connections and installing new infrastructure. On the first day of the upgrade, Camali Corp prepared the fiber trunk cables with a numbering scheme to ensure proper re-connection. Corning 12-strand OM4 MPO fiber connectors were disconnected from existing Corning Pretium enclosure modules, and each MPO connector labeled to ensure it is reconnected in the same order. A detailed matrix was created to document each disconnect, recording the trunk module port to switch port connections.

In the installation phase, Camali Corp installed new 4U Corning Pretium enclosures to support OM4 multimode MPO to LC modules. The team connected the existing trunk MPO connectors to the new Corning modules in the same order as they were prior to disconnection. Additionally, 192 OM4 multimode fiber patch cords were installed, following the detailed matrix to ensure the connections were made to the corresponding switch ports in the same order as they were previously. All fiber was tested with a fluke meter and the certified results were provided to the client.
